Auto merge of #145589 - Zalathar:rollup-k97wtuq, r=Zalathar
Rollup of 19 pull requests
Successful merges:
- rust-lang/rust#140956 (`impl PartialEq<{str,String}> for {Path,PathBuf}`)
- rust-lang/rust#141744 (Stabilize `ip_from`)
- rust-lang/rust#142681 (Remove the `#[no_sanitize]` attribute in favor of `#[sanitize(xyz = "on|off")]`)
- rust-lang/rust#142871 (Trivial improve doc for transpose )
- rust-lang/rust#144252 (Do not copy .rmeta files into the sysroot of the build compiler during check of rustc/std)
- rust-lang/rust#144476 (rustdoc-search: search backend with partitioned suffix tree)
- rust-lang/rust#144567 (Fix RISC-V Test Failures in ./x test for Multiple Codegen Cases)
- rust-lang/rust#144804 (Don't warn on never to any `as` casts as unreachable)
- rust-lang/rust#144960 ([RTE-513] Ignore sleep_until test on SGX)
- rust-lang/rust#145013 (overhaul `&mut` suggestions in borrowck errors)
- rust-lang/rust#145041 (rework GAT borrowck limitation error)
- rust-lang/rust#145243 (take attr style into account in diagnostics)
- rust-lang/rust#145405 (cleanup: use run_in_tmpdir in run-make/rustdoc-scrape-examples-paths)
- rust-lang/rust#145432 (cg_llvm: Small cleanups to `owned_target_machine`)
- rust-lang/rust#145484 (Remove `LlvmArchiveBuilder` and supporting code/bindings)
- rust-lang/rust#145557 (Fix uplifting in `Assemble` step)
- rust-lang/rust#145563 (Remove the `From` derive macro from prelude)
- rust-lang/rust#145565 (Improve context of bootstrap errors in CI)
- rust-lang/rust#145584 (interpret: avoid forcing all integer newtypes into memory during clear_provenance)
Failed merges:
- rust-lang/rust#145359 (Fix bug where `rustdoc-js` tester would not pick the right `search.js` file if there is more than one)
- rust-lang/rust#145573 (Add an experimental unsafe(force_target_feature) attribute.)
